Wendell W. Gregg saw an opportunity! Around 1960, Wendell installed his initial plumbing system, and thus, the business began!

The business launched from a small facility located at 3rd Street and Minnesota Avenue in Bemidji. The building Wendell bought was once known as Williams Hardware. Wendell also took over Kreles Mill on 4th Street West. Elvin Burnham, his son-in-law, took over in 1961. Elvin ran the company for a few years before moving to the current site at 1815 Division Street.

In need of additional space, Elvin developed a more spacious structure at this site in the late 1970s. By this time, Elvin's son David was a teenager and took on a role at the company.

David eventually became the sole owner of Gregg's Plumbing in 2007. At this time, David's nephew Eric Roff was employed at the business while going to school and eventually landed a full-time role post-graduation. Eric absorbed a lot of important skills from his grandfather and uncle throughout this time.
